首页
学习
活动
专区
圈层
工具
发布
社区首页 >问答首页 >命名ng-app后,会破坏代码。

命名ng-app后,会破坏代码。
EN

Stack Overflow用户
提问于 2013-12-24 04:57:26
回答 1查看 467关注 0票数 0

我的应用程序工作很好,没有任何ng-应用程序名称,当我命名它的角度,不工作!我使用的是角版本1.2.6。这是我的代码示例

index.html

代码语言:javascript
复制
<!doctype html>
<html ng-app="hiren">
<head>
  <meta name="viewport" content="width=device-width, initial-scale=1.0">
  <link rel="stylesheet" href="dist/css/bootstrap.min.css"></head>
<body>
  <div class="container">
    <div class="row">
      <div class="center-block">
        <div id="sidebar-left" class="col-lg-2 col-2" >
          <ul class="nav bs-sidenav">
            <li>
              <a href="#/x">Home</a>
              <a href="/">Playlist</a>
              <a href="/">Browse</a>
            </li>
          </ul>
        </div>
      </div>
    </div>
  </div>
  <div class="container">
    <div class="row">
      <div class="col-md-4 col-md-offset-4" >
        <div class="ng-view"></div>
      </div>
    </div>
  </div>
  <script src="dist/js/angular.min.js"></script>
  <script src="dist/js/angular-route.min.js"></script>
  <script src="dist/js/controler.js"></script>
</body>
</html>

controler.js

代码语言:javascript
复制
var hirenx = angular.module('hiren',[]);

hirenx.config(['$routeProvider' ,
    function($routeProvider){
        $routeProvider
        .when('/x' ,{
            templateUrl: 'x.html' ,
            controller : 'hireny'
        })
        .otherwise({
            redirectTo: '/'
        });
    }]);

hirenx.controller('hireny' , function($scope){
    $scope.message = "example" ;
});

这是部分样品。x.html

代码语言:javascript
复制
<h2>{{ message }}</h2>
EN

回答 1

Stack Overflow用户

回答已采纳

发布于 2013-12-24 05:14:04

从1.2开始,您需要在依赖项中包括ngRoute

代码语言:javascript
复制
var hirenx = angular.module('hiren',['ngRoute']);
票数 3
EN
页面原文内容由Stack Overflow提供。腾讯云小微IT领域专用引擎提供翻译支持
原文链接:

https://stackoverflow.com/questions/20755076

复制
相关文章

相似问题

领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档